Discuss with your doctor and ask to be re-evaluated for thinners/AC's based on your CHADS score, current symptoms and any other factors that might be relevant. You might also want to try a different AC as it may have a different side effect profile. Remember, AC's like all medical decisions should be a shared process called shared medical decision making. It's not just your doctor talking and the patient listening and nodding :)
